    Do you find it hard to believe that salvation is really free? Don’t we have to pay a price, at least make a token gesture? Would you want it if it were really free? It’s hard to believe you can get something for nothing, especially if that something is the most valuable thing of all. 

    “All is of grace, by faith alone” summarizes the Christian message. The expression points us to the very essence of Christianity.

    In Is Salvation Really Free? Dr. Edward Vick offers a balanced answer to the question. With amazing clarity, he addresses such questions as, Why must the Christian always give grace the first place? What is sin? How is it remedied? What is justification? What does the term sanctification mean? This book will nurture your Christian faith.
